Product details

Overview

TUA 6037F from Infineon Technologies is a 3-band digital/hybrid tuner IC with integrated IF AGC amplifier, supporting ATSC, DVB-T, ISDB-T, and analog PAL/SECAM broadcast standards. It features three RF input bands (30–200 MHz, 130–500 MHz, 400–1000 MHz), I²C interface, PLL-based frequency synthesis, and loop-thru capability for cascaded tuner architectures in terrestrial TV receivers.

Technical Context

The TUA 6037F integrates three independent RF mixer-oscillator paths with band-selectable SAW filter drivers and a shared IF AGC amplifier stage. Its PLL uses a programmable reference divider (R = 1–63) and charge pump current (100 µA to 1 mA) to achieve fine frequency resolution across all bands.

It supports hybrid operation via loop-thru mode, enabling simultaneous analog and digital signal processing. The on-chip ADC monitors AGC voltage (0–3.3 V range, 10-bit resolution) and provides real-time feedback for dynamic gain control in varying signal environments.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
RF Input Bands LOW: 30–200 MHz; MID: 130–500 MHz; HIGH: 400–1000 MHz - enables single-chip coverage of global terrestrial broadcast spectra
IF AGC Gain Range −10 dB to +30 dB - provides 40 dB dynamic range adjustment for stable baseband output under weak/strong signal conditions
RF AGC Take-over Point −55 dBm - triggers automatic gain reduction before front-end saturation in high-C/N environments
I²C Interface Speed Up to 400 kHz - supports fast register configuration and real-time tuning parameter updates in embedded TV SoC systems
Supply Voltage 5.0 V ± 5% - compatible with standard TV main power rails; internal LDOs supply core logic and analog blocks
ADC Resolution 10-bit - digitizes AGC voltage with 3.3 mV LSB for precise closed-loop gain calibration
Charge Pump Current Programmable 100 µA to 1 mA - adjusts PLL lock time and phase noise trade-off per system timing requirements

Pinout & Package

The TUA 6037F is housed in a 48-pin PG-VQFN package (7 mm × 7 mm, 0.5 mm pitch) with exposed thermal pad for enhanced RF thermal management in high-density tuner modules.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
VCC1, VCC2, VCC3 Power supply inputs Dedicated 5 V supplies for RF mixer, IF AGC, and digital logic domains - enable independent noise isolation
RF_IN_L, RF_IN_M, RF_IN_H Band-selectable RF inputs Three physically separate RF ports - eliminate external band-switching switches and reduce insertion loss
IF_OUT IF signal output Differential 30–60 MHz IF output - directly interfaces with demodulator ADCs without external amplification
SCL, SDA I²C bus interface Standard bidirectional control interface - allows host MCU to configure band, gain, PLL dividers, and test modes
AGC_OUT Analog AGC monitor output 0–3.3 V voltage proportional to received signal strength - used for display signal bars or manual gain override
LOOP_THRU Loop-through RF output Passes unprocessed RF to secondary tuner - enables dual-tuner PIP or analog/digital coexistence in hybrid receivers

Key Features

Feature Design Value
OmniTune™ architecture Single IC supports ATSC, DVB-T, ISDB-T, and analog PAL/SECAM - eliminates platform-specific tuner variants and reduces BOM complexity
Integrated IF AGC amplifier 40 dB gain range with <1 dB gain flatness over 30–60 MHz - ensures consistent demodulator input level across channel bandwidths
Band-selectable SAW filter driver Drives 50 Ω SAW filters with −1 dB gain flatness up to 60 MHz - removes need for external buffer stages in IF path
Programmable PLL reference divider R-value configurable from 1 to 63 - enables precise channel spacing alignment for regional broadcast standards (e.g., 6 MHz ATSC, 7/8 MHz DVB-T)
Loop-thru mode RF pass-through with <0.5 dB insertion loss - supports legacy analog tuner integration while adding digital reception capability

FAQ

What broadcast standards does the TUA 6037F support?

The TUA 6037F natively supports ATSC (8-VSB), DVB-T (COFDM), ISDB-T (BST-OFDM), and analog PAL/SECAM standards. Its triple-band RF architecture and programmable PLL allow configuration for regional channel plans including 6 MHz (ATSC), 7/8 MHz (DVB-T), and hierarchical segment structure (ISDB-T one-seg).

Does the TUA 6037F require external SAW filters?

Yes - the TUA 6037F drives external 50 Ω SAW filters via its dedicated SAW filter driver outputs. It does not integrate SAW filters but provides matched 30–60 MHz differential drive capability with <1 dB gain flatness, eliminating need for external buffer amplifiers in standard implementations.

How is band selection controlled on the TUA 6037F?

Band selection is controlled via I²C register writes to internal band-selection bits (Table 16, datasheet Rev. 2.0). The IC automatically configures RF mixer bias, oscillator frequency, and SAW driver settings per selected band (LOW/MID/HIGH); no external GPIO or voltage switching is required.

Is the TUA 6037F pin-compatible with the TUA 6039F-2?

No - although functionally similar, the TUA 6037F and TUA 6039F-2 have different pin configurations (Figures 2 and 1 respectively) and distinct internal register maps. Their VQFN-48 footprints share mechanical dimensions but differ in signal assignment, requiring separate PCB layouts and firmware adaptation.
